Precedence Climbing, Operator Precedence, Top-Down Parsing, Expression Parsing

The Easiest Way to Build a Type Checker
jimmyhmiller.com·11h·
Discuss: Hacker News
Type Checking
Flag this post
Automatic Syntax Error Recovery (2020)
tratt.net·19h·
Discuss: Lobsters
🔧Error Recovery
Flag this post
Learning Tractable Distributions Of Language Model Continuations
arxiv.org·2d
📊LR Parsing
Flag this post
Why Not Just Train For Interpretability?
lesswrong.com·1d
🌱Minimal Interpreters
Flag this post
Concept-Based Generic Programming -- Bjarne Stroustrup
isocpp.org·8h
🗂️Type Indexing
Flag this post
Transformer Efficiency Hacks: Leverage the Power of Position
dev.to·10h·
Discuss: DEV
🔄Binary Translation
Flag this post
A Pattern Language for Pattern Languages
mcqn.net·6h
📋Backus-Naur Form
Flag this post
Show HN: I ended up vibecoding a full fledged interpreter when ads annoyed me
pseudorun.tech·12h·
Discuss: Hacker News
🌱Minimal Interpreters
Flag this post
How LLM Inference Works
arpitbhayani.me·1d
🚀Tokenizer Performance
Flag this post
Arc Is a Vision Problem
arxiviq.substack.com·16h·
Discuss: Substack
🌱Minimal ML
Flag this post
10 Essential Java Libraries - How Essential Are They Really?
hackernoon.com·1d
🔧API Design
Flag this post
FAWK: LLMs can write a language interpreter
martin.janiczek.cz·1d·
🐪OCaml
Flag this post
Discovering physical laws with parallel symbolic enumeration
nature.com·1d
🔍ML Language
Flag this post
Show HN: Use any LLM in Go with stable, minimal API
github.com·1d·
Discuss: Hacker News
🔗Lexical Scoping
Flag this post
Basic parsing difficulties in EndBASIC (2023)
endbasic.dev·4d·
Discuss: Hacker News
📋Backus-Naur Form
Flag this post
Building a High-Performance Live Network Sniffer in Rust (Without Kernel Drivers)
dev.to·10h·
Discuss: DEV
⚙️TOML Parsers
Flag this post
Understanding LLMs as Pattern Machines, Not Thinking Partners
practicalsecurity.substack.com·19h·
Discuss: Substack
🎭Program Synthesis
Flag this post
Question from notation in "Hacker's Delight" by Warren
reddit.com·5h·
Mathematical DSLs
Flag this post